Forward Deployed Engineering Manager, Genai, Google Cloud (english, Korean)

Google Google · Big Tech · Seoul, South Korea

Manager of a GenAI Forward Deployed Engineering (FDE) team leading AI/ML engineers to deploy agentic solutions within customer environments. Focuses on technical mentorship, strategic alignment, and resolving production obstacles using Google's AI portfolio and Vertex AI platform.

What you'd actually do

  1. Serve as the ultimate technical lead, establishing code standards, architectural best practices, and benchmarks to elevate engineering excellence across the team.
  2. Partner with sales and tech leadership to define requirements for high-value opportunities, deploying specialized experts (MLOps, GenMedia, or agentic systems) to key accounts.
  3. Lead technical hiring for FDE, evaluating AI/ML expertise, systems engineering, and coding skills to build an exceptional engineering team.
  4. Identify skill gaps in emerging tech (MCP, tool-calling, and foundation models), ensuring the team maintains subject matter expertise in an evolving AI stack.
  5. Collaborate with product and engineering to resolve blockers and translate field insights into roadmaps while building internal tools to drive organizational efficiency.
